Where Every Climb Tells a Story: Discover Rochester’s Beloved Soldiers Field Park

There are places in a city that quietly hold everything together — the green lungs, the gathering grounds, the spots where generations of families have spread out blankets and watched the afternoon slip away. In Rochester, Minnesota, that place is Soldiers Field Park, and if you haven’t spent a lazy afternoon wandering its grounds, you are genuinely missing one of the most satisfying outdoor experiences this city has to offer.

Tucked along the south fork of the Zumbro River near the heart of Rochester, Soldiers Field Park spans over 200 acres and manages the impressive trick of feeling both spacious and intimate at the same time. The park takes its name from the veterans it honors, and there’s a quiet sense of dignity woven into the landscape — grand old trees, well-kept paths, and a respectful calm that makes even a brisk Tuesday afternoon walk feel meaningful.

What surprises most first-time visitors is just how much is packed into one green space. The park features one of the most beloved public golf courses in the region — Soldiers Field Golf Course — a classic municipal layout that welcomes everyone from weekend duffers to serious players without an ounce of pretension. Tee times are easy to come by, the greens fees won’t make your eyes water, and the setting along the river is genuinely beautiful. If you’ve been meaning to pick up a club again, this is the place to do it.

Beyond the fairways, the park is a magnet for runners, walkers, and cyclists who loop the paved paths that wind through the grounds. The trail connections here tie into Rochester’s broader greenway network, so you can easily extend your outing in either direction without retracing your steps. Early morning is particularly magical — mist rising off the river, the sound of birdsong, and almost nobody else around. It feels like the city is yours alone for a few minutes.

Families gravitate toward the picnic shelters and open lawn areas, which host everything from quiet birthday gatherings to larger community events throughout the summer season. The Veterans Memorial that anchors part of the park is a genuinely moving stop — thoughtfully designed and well maintained, it serves as a reminder of what the park’s name actually means.

What makes Soldiers Field Park stand apart from other green spaces is its accessibility and its authenticity. This isn’t a manicured showpiece designed for Instagram. It’s a real park built for real people, and Rochester residents use it with an easy familiarity that tells you everything. Locals jog past with their dogs, retirees play a relaxed nine holes, and kids chase each other across the open grass without a care in the world.

If you find yourself in Rochester — whether you’re here for a Mayo Clinic appointment, a conference, or simply passing through — carve out two or three hours for Soldiers Field Park. Pack a lunch, bring comfortable shoes, and let yourself slow down for a bit. The park has been welcoming visitors for decades, and it will welcome you just as warmly.
